#7bfd64 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7bfd64 is composed of 48.2% red, 99.2%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.5%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 111 degrees, a saturation of 97.5% and a lightness of 69.2%. #7bfd64 color hex could be obtained by blending #f6ffc8 with #00fb00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

#7bfd64 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7bfd64 has RGB values of R:123, G:253,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0, Y:0.6,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 8125796.

Shades and Tints of #7bfd64
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#031300 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
